While in the scientific and industrial programs, the beam good quality with the DUV laser is also an essential parameter. Especially, the beam high quality from the DUV laser substantially influences the laser machining benefits. The beam top quality from the DUV laser is set by that of the elemental laser plus the crystal to the frequency conversion. Just lately, a higher-power DUV laser (>10 W) at 258 nm was reported by using a beam quality of M2 < 1.five, which was created by FHG of a Yb:YAG laser at 1030 nm using the CLBO crystal [thirteen]. This laser would bring about a far better laser machining outcome compared to the earlier DUV lasers with much larger M2.

Its UV absorption edge reaches 180 nm. The helpful nonlinear optical coefficient of CLBO for frequency doubling at 1064nm is about two times as big as that of KDP. CLBO crystals is usually developed in the stoichiometric soften with reduce viscosity.
